New to the Street to Showcase Innovators in Electric Vehicles, Water Solutions, Environmental Conservation, and Cybersecurity on Fox Business: Episode 612 Airs Monday, November 18 at 10:30 PM PST
New to The Street, the premier platform for spotlighting industry pioneers, announces Episode 612 featuring exclusive interviews with leaders in electric vehicles, sustainable water solutions, environmental conservation, and secure communications. Airing as sponsored programming on Fox Business on Monday, November 18 at 10:30 PM PST, this episode provides viewers with insights into some of the most exciting advancements in technology, sustainability, and cybersecurity.

Featured guests include:
Zapp Electric Vehicles Group Limited (NASDAQ:ZAPP)
CEO Swin Chatsuwan will discuss Zapp's recent regulatory approval in Thailand and the company's plans for expansion across Asia and Europe. Zapp is a leader in high-performance electric two-wheelers, blending powerful performance with eco-friendly urban mobility solutions. Learn more at zappev.com.
OriginClear, Inc. (OTC PINK:OCLN)
CEO Riggs Eckelberry will address the pressing need for sustainable water management solutions. OriginClear is a trailblazer in decentralized water treatment, empowering businesses and communities to independently manage water needs through its Water On Demand™ program. Learn more at originclear.com.
The Sustainable Green Team: CEO Tony Raynor, alongside environmental advocate Jimmy Houston, will highlight The Sustainable Green Team's commitment to conservation and sustainable resource management. Collaborating with partners, the company leads eco-friendly initiatives benefiting communities and preserving natural resources. Learn more at thesustainablegreenteam.com.
Sekur Private Data, Ltd.: CEO Alain Ghiai joins New to The Street anchor Ana Berry in the "Sekur Hack of the Week" segment, exploring cybersecurity trends and offering practical advice on protecting digital privacy. Sekur provides secure communication and data management solutions, safeguarding users from cyber threats with advanced encryption and privacy features. Learn more at sekur.com.
